In this post, we’ll explain several ways to fix Google Discover when it’s not working properly. If you launch the app and find a blank page, it may be due to occasional bugs. Fortunately, it can be fixed, and you’ll be able to see personalized content again.

The following tips are presented in order of increasing complexity, starting with the simplest and least disruptive solution. The idea is for you to begin with the first suggestion, and if that doesn’t work, you can move on to the next one, and so forth.

Force Quit the App

If the app isn’t working properly, the best solution is to force quit it. This will completely shut down the app, allowing you to relaunch it from scratch. This method is often effective for resolving minor errors.

You can force quit the app by accessing your background apps and sliding the page away. However, the most effective way is through your phone’s Settings. Navigate to the Apps section to view the list of all installed apps. Find and click on the Google app, then select the Force Stop button. After that, you can relaunch the app.

Restart Your Phone

If relaunching the app doesn’t fix the issue, try restarting your phone. Simply turn off your device and wait a few seconds before turning it back on.

Sometimes, errors can occur at the operating system level and may persist during regular usage. Restarting the device reloads the operating system from scratch, which can eliminate minor errors.

Check Mobile Data

If Discover is still not working, you should check your Internet connection. There are two things you should do. First, confirm that your browser can access other websites. You should also ensure that your Wi-Fi or mobile data connectivity is functioning properly. Additionally, check that airplane mode isn’t turned on or that you don’t have poor signal on your phone.

Second, go to the Apps section in your phone’s Settings. From there, access the list of all installed apps, click on the Google app, and then select Data Usage. Make sure the option for Background Data is enabled so the app can stay connected even when you’re not actively using it.

Clear Data and Cache

In your Settings app, go to the Google app section. You’ll find options to clear the app’s cache and data. This process is similar to reinstalling the app but without going through the reinstallation process.

Clearing the cache and data won’t harm the app. It simply removes temporary files saved on your phone, which can help speed up loading times. The data will reload the next time you open the app. If any of the previously stored data was causing issues, clearing it could resolve those problems.

Update or Reinstall the Google App

Google Discover Install Google

If none of the previous tips fix the issue, there might be an internal problem with the Google app. First, it’s essential to check for updates. These updates often fix known bugs.

If updating doesn’t help, consider reinstalling the app. Uninstalling and then reinstalling the app can help resolve persistent bugs.

Use the App Without an Account

After reinstalling the app and/or clearing its data, you may be prompted to sign in with your Google account. To troubleshoot, try using the app without logging in to see if it works correctly. If the app crashes after you log in, it might indicate an issue with your account data.

Reset Discover Data

One final option is to reset your Discover news feed, which will erase all the data Google has collected about your interests. This can help resolve certain app problems.

To do this, open the app, tap on your profile picture, and go to your search history. There, select Delete and choose Delete all time. This action will erase all your search history, causing your Discover feed to reset. Keep in mind that this will also remove all customized suggestions, and you’ll need to use the app to “retrain” it based on your interests.
